前言

相信很多后端开发在项目中都会碰到要写 api 文档,不管是给前端、移动端等提供更好的对接,还是以后为了以后交接方便,都会要求写 api 文档。

而手写 api 文档的话有诸多痛点:

  • 文档更新的时候,需要再次发送给对接人
  • 接口太对,手写文档很难管理
  • 接口返回的结果不明确
  • 不能直接在线测试接口,通常需要使用工具,如 postman 等

Swagger 就很好的解决了这个问题。

Swagger 简介

Swagger 是一个规范和完整的框架,用于生成、描述、调用和可视化 RESTful 风格的 Web 服务。总体目标是使客户端和文件系统作为服务器以同样的速度来更新。文件的方法,参数和模型紧密集成到服务器端的代码,允许API来始终保持同步。

Swagger 使用

1.相关依赖

<!--swagger2 -->          <dependency>              <groupId>io.springfox</groupId>              <artifactId>springfox-swagger2</artifactId>              <version>2.9.2</version>          </dependency>          <dependency>              <groupId>io.springfox</groupId>              <artifactId>springfox-swagger-ui</artifactId>              <version>2.9.2</version>          </dependency>

2.Swagger 配置类

@Configuration  @EnableSwagger2  public class SwaggerConfig {      @Bean      public Docket buildDocket() {          return new Docket(DocumentationType.SWAGGER_2)          .apiInfo(buildApiInf()) //将api的元信息设置为包含在json resourcelisting响应中          //.host("127.0.0.1:8080") //设置ip和端口,或者域名          .select()  //启动用于api选择的生成器          //.apis(RequestHandlerSelectors.any())          .apis(RequestHandlerSelectors.basePackage("cn.zwqh.springboot.controller"))//指定controller路径          .paths(PathSelectors.any()).build();      }        private ApiInfo buildApiInf() {            Contact contact=new Contact("朝雾轻寒","https://www.zwqh.top/","zwqh@clover1314.com");          return new ApiInfoBuilder()          .title("Swagger Demo Restful API Docs")//文档标题          .description("Swagger 示例 Restful Api 文档")//文档描述          .contact(contact)//联系人          .version("1.0")//版本号          //.license("")//更新此API的许可证信息          //.licenseUrl("")//更新此API的许可证Url          //.termsOfServiceUrl("")//更新服务条款URL          .build();        }  }

3.Spring MVC 相关配置

@Configuration  public class WebMvcConfig extends WebMvcConfigurationSupport {      /**       * 静态资源配置(默认)       */      @Override      public void addResourceHandlers(ResourceHandlerRegistry registry) {          registry.addResourceHandler("/**").addResourceLocations("classpath:/static/");// 静态资源路径          registry.addResourceHandler("swagger-ui.html").addResourceLocations("classpath:/META-INF/resources/");          registry.addResourceHandler("/webjars/**").addResourceLocations("classpath:/META-INF/resources/webjars/");          super.addResourceHandlers(registry);      }      }

如果不添加此静态资源配置会报错,找不到相关路径

4.Model 中使用 Swagger 注解

@ApiModel(value = "UserEntity", description = "用户对象")  public class UserEntity implements Serializable{        /**       *       */      private static final long serialVersionUID = 5237730257103305078L;      @ApiModelProperty(value ="用户id",name="id",dataType="Long",required = false,example = "1",hidden = false )      private Long id;      @ApiModelProperty(value ="用户名",name="userName",dataType="String",required = false,example = "关羽" )      private String userName;      @ApiModelProperty(value ="用户性别",name="userSex",dataType="String",required = false,example = "男" )      private String userSex;        public Long getId() {          return id;      }        public void setId(Long id) {          this.id = id;      }        public String getUserName() {          return userName;      }        public void setUserName(String userName) {          this.userName = userName;      }        public String getUserSex() {          return userSex;      }        public void setUserSex(String userSex) {          this.userSex = userSex;      }    }  

5. Controller 中使用 Swagger 注解

  @RestController  @RequestMapping("/api")  @Api(tags = { "接口分组1", "接口分组2" })  public class ApiController {        @Autowired      private UserDao userDao;        @GetMapping("/getAllUser")      @ApiOperation(value = "获取所有用户", notes = "", httpMethod = "GET", tags = "接口分组3")      public List<UserEntity> getAll() {          return userDao.getAll();      }        @GetMapping("/getUserById")      @ApiOperation(value = "根据id获取用户", notes = "id必传", httpMethod = "GET")      @ApiImplicitParam(name = "id", value = "用户id",example = "1", required = true, dataType = "long", paramType = "query")      public UserEntity getOne(Long id) {          return userDao.getOne(id);      }        @PostMapping("/getUserByNameAndSex")      @ApiOperation(value = "根据name和sex获取用户", notes = "", httpMethod = "POST")      @ApiImplicitParams({              @ApiImplicitParam(name = "userName", value = "用户名", example = "关羽", required = true, dataType = "string", paramType = "query"),              @ApiImplicitParam(name = "userSex", value = "用户性别", example = "男", required = true, dataType = "string", paramType = "query") })      public UserEntity getUserByNameAndSex(String userName, String userSex) {          return userDao.getUserByNameAndSex(userName, userSex);      }        @PostMapping("/insertUser")      @ApiOperation(value = "新增用户", notes = "传json,数据放body", httpMethod = "POST")      @ApiImplicitParams({              @ApiImplicitParam(name = "body", value = "用户对象json", example = "{userName:'朝雾轻寒',userSex:'男'}", required = true) })      public String insertUser(@RequestBody String body) {          System.out.println(body);          UserEntity user = JSON.parseObject(body, UserEntity.class);          userDao.insertUser(user);          return "{code:0,msg:'success'}";      }        @PostMapping("/updateUser")      @ApiOperation(value = "修改用户", notes = "传json,数据放body", httpMethod = "POST")      @ApiImplicitParams({              @ApiImplicitParam(name = "body", value = "用户对象json", example = "{id:23,userName:'朝雾轻寒',userSex:'女'}", required = true) })      public String updateUser(@RequestBody String body) {          System.out.println(body);          UserEntity user = JSON.parseObject(body, UserEntity.class);          userDao.updateUser(user);          return "{code:0,msg:'success'}";      }        @PostMapping("/deleteUser")      @ApiOperation(value = "删除用户", notes = "id必传", httpMethod = "POST")      public String deleteUser(@ApiParam(name = "id", value = "用户id", required = true) Long id) {          userDao.deleteUser(id);          return "{code:0,msg:'success'}";      }  }

5.测试

访问 http://127.0.0.1:8080/swagger-ui.html 进行接口在线测试

Swagger 常用注解

1.@Api

用于类,表示标识这个类是swagger的资源。属性如下:

  • tags 表示说明,tags如果有多个值,会生成多个列表
  • value 表示说明,可以使用tags替代

2.@ApiOperation

用于方法,表示一个http请求的操作。属性如下:

  • value 用于方法描述
  • notes 用于提示内容
  • tags 用于API文档控制的标记列表,视情况而用,可以进行独立分组

3.@ApiParam

用于方法、参数、字段说明;表示对参数的添加元数据。

  • name 参数名
  • value 参数说明
  • required 是否必填

4.@ApiModel

用于类,表示对类进行说明,用于参数用实体类接受。

  • value 对象名
  • description 描述

5.@ApiModelProperty

用于方法、字段,表示对model属性的说明或者数据操作更改。

  • value 字段说明
  • name 重写属性名
  • dataType 重写属性数据类型
  • required 是否必填
  • example 举例说明
  • hidden 隐藏

6.@ApiIgnore

用于类、方法、方法参数,表示这个方法或者类被忽略,不在swagger-ui.html上显示。

7.@ApiImplicitParam

用于方法,表示单独的请求参数。

  • name 参数名
  • value 参数说明
  • dataType 数据类型
  • paramType 参数类型
  • example 举例说明

8.@ApiImplicitParams

用于方法,包含多个 @ApiImplicitParam。

9.@ApiResponses @ApiResponse

用于类或者方法,描述操作的可能响应。

  • code 响应的HTTP状态代码
  • message 响应附带的可读消息

10.@ResponseHeader

用于方法,响应头设置。

  • name 响应头名称
  • description 头描述
  • response 默认响应类 void
  • responseContainer 参考ApiOperation中配置

Swagger 导出离线 api 文档

1.导出 AsciiDocs、Markdown、Confluence 格式文档

添加依赖

<!-- swagger2markup 相关依赖 -->          <dependency>              <groupId>io.github.swagger2markup</groupId>              <artifactId>swagger2markup</artifactId>              <version>1.3.3</version>          </dependency>

转换工具类

public class SwaggerUtils {        private static final String url = "http://127.0.0.1:8080/v2/api-docs";      /**       * 生成AsciiDocs格式文档       * @throws MalformedURLException       */      public static void generateAsciiDocs()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.ASCIIDOC)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ema().build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Folder(Paths.get("./docs/asciidoc/generated"));      }      /**       * 生成AsciiDocs格式文档,并汇总成一个文件       * @throws MalformedURLException       */      public static void generateAsciiDocsToFile()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.ASCIIDOC)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ema()                  .build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File(Paths.get("./docs/asciidoc/generated/all"));      }        /**       * 生成Markdown格式文档       * @throws MalformedURLException       */      public static void generateMarkdownDocs()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.MARKDOWN)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ema()                  .build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Folder(Paths.get("./docs/markdown/generated"));      }      /**       * 生成Markdown格式文档,并汇总成一个文件       * @throws MalformedURLException       */      public static void generateMarkdownDocsToFile()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.MARKDOWN)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ema()                  .build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File(Paths.get("./docs/markdown/generated/all"));      }        /**       * 生成Confluence格式文档       * @throws MalformedURLException       */      public static void generateConfluenceDocs()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.CONFLUENCE_MARKUP)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ema()                  .build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Folder(Paths.get("./docs/confluence/generated"));      }        /**       * 生成Confluence格式文档,并汇总成一个文件       * @throws MalformedURLException       */      public static void generateConfluenceDocsToFile() throws MalformedURLException {          Swagger2MarkupConfig config = new Swagger2MarkupConfigBuilder()                  .withMarkupLanguage(MarkupLanguage.CONFLUENCE_MARKUP)                  .withOutputLanguage(Language.ZH)                  .withPathsGroupedBy(GroupBy.TAGS)                  .withGeneratedExamples()                  .withoutInlineSchema()                  .build();            Swagger2MarkupConverter.from(new URL(url))                  .withConfig(config)                  .build()                  .toFile(Paths.get("./docs/confluence/generated/all"));      }      }

使用测试 Controller

@RestController  @RequestMapping("/export")  @ApiIgnore  public class ExportController {          @RequestMapping("/ascii")      public String exportAscii() throws MalformedURLException{          SwaggerUtils.generateAsciiDocs();          return "success";      }        @RequestMapping("/asciiToFile")      public String asciiToFile() throws MalformedURLException{          SwaggerUtils.generateAsciiDocsToFile();          return "success";      }        @RequestMapping("/markdown")      public String exportMarkdown() throws MalformedURLException{          SwaggerUtils.generateMarkdownDocs();          return "success";      }        @RequestMapping("/markdownToFile")      public String exportMarkdownToFile() throws MalformedURLException{          SwaggerUtils.generateMarkdownDocsToFile();          return "success";      }        @RequestMapping("/confluence")      public String confluence() throws MalformedURLException{          SwaggerUtils.generateConfluenceDocs();          return "success";      }        @RequestMapping("/confluenceToFile")      public String confluenceToFile() throws MalformedURLException{          SwaggerUtils.generateConfluenceDocsToFile();          return "success";      }  }  

2.导出 html、pdf、xml 格式

添加依赖

<!--离线文档 -->          <dependency>              <groupId>org.springframework.restdocs</groupId>              <artifactId>spring-restdocs-mockmvc</artifactId>              <scope>test</scope>          </dependency>          <!--springfox-staticdocs 生成静态文档 -->          <dependency>              <groupId>io.springfox</groupId>              <artifactId>springfox-staticdocs</artifactId>              <version>2.6.1</version>          </dependency>
<build>          <pluginManagement>              <plugins>                  <plugin>                      <groupId>org.springframework.boot</groupId>                      <artifactId>spring-boot-maven-plugin</artifactId>                  </plugin>                  <plugin>                      <groupId>io.github.swagger2markup</groupId>                      <artifactId>swagger2markup-maven-plugin</artifactId>                      <version>1.3.1</version>                      <configuration>                          <swaggerInput>http://127.0.0.1:8080/v2/api-docs</swaggerInput>                          <outputDir>./docs/asciidoc/generated</outputDir>                          <config>                              <swagger2markup.markupLanguage>ASCIIDOC</swagger2markup.markupLanguage>                          </config>                      </configuration>                  </plugin>                  <plugin>                      <groupId>org.asciidoctor</groupId>                      <artifactId>asciidoctor-maven-plugin</artifactId>                      <version>1.5.3</version>                      <!-- <version>2.0.0-RC.1</version> -->                      <!-- Include Asciidoctor PDF for pdf generation -->                      <dependencies>                          <dependency>                              <groupId>org.asciidoctor</groupId>                              <artifactId>asciidoctorj-pdf</artifactId>                              <version>1.5.0-alpha.10.1</version>                          </dependency>                          <dependency>                              <groupId>org.jruby</groupId>                              <artifactId>jruby-complete</artifactId>                              <version>1.7.21</version>                          </dependency>                      </dependencies>                      <configuration>                          <sourceDirectory>./docs/asciidoc/generated</sourceDirectory>                          <outputDirectory>./docs/asciidoc/html</outputDirectory>                          <backend>html</backend>                          <!-- <outputDirectory>./docs/asciidoc/pdf</outputDirectory>                          <backend>pdf</backend> -->                          <headerFooter>true</headerFooter>                          <doctype>book</doctype>                          <sourceHighlighter>coderay</sourceHighlighter>                          <attributes>                              <!-- 菜单栏在左边 -->                              <toc>left</toc>                              <!-- 多标题排列 -->                              <toclevels>3</toclevels>                              <!-- 自动打数字序号 -->                              <sectnums>true</sectnums>                          </attributes>                      </configuration>                  </plugin>              </plugins>          </pluginManagement>        </build>  

可以修改此处 html 和 pdf,通过 mvn asciidoctor:process-asciidoc 可以导出相应格式文件

<outputDirectory>./docs/asciidoc/html</outputDirectory>                          <backend>html</backend>

执行 mvn asciidoctor:process-asciidoc 后再执行 mvn generate-resources,可在 targt/generated-docs 目录下生成 xml 格式文件。
